当前位置:网站首页 > 技术博客 > 正文

lspci命令详解



        lspci,是一个用来显示系统中所有PCI总线设备或连接到该总线上的所有设备的工具。

pci是一种总线,而通过pci总线连接的设备就是pci设备了。如今,我们常用的设备很多都是采用pci总线了,如:网卡、存储等。

下面就简单介绍下该命令。

详细参数介绍:

        lspci linux 命令 在线中文手册

  lspci:显示所有的pci设备信息。包括设备的BDF,设备类型,厂商信息等。
  lspci -t [BDF]:显示指定BDF号的设备信息。
  lspci -m/-mm:以一种机器可读的格式来显示pci设备信息。下面的实例可以看出其具体的区别。
 

 
 

  lspci -x/-xxx/-xxxx:-x以16进制信息显示pci配置空间;-xxx显示部分读配置空间会crash的设备;-xxxx显示PCI-x2.0或者PCI-e总线扩展的配置空间。
  lspci -b:以总线的角度来显示所有的IRQ和地址。根据我的观察,大部分信息和不带参数时显示一致,除了SR-IOV设备分配出的Virtual Function设备。如下示例:物理网卡PF(physical function )显示一直 ,但VF(virtual function )显示却不同。
 

 

  lspci -D:显示PCI domain号,默认的不加参数命令并不显示该值。如下示例:

 

  lspci -n/-nn:显示设备的vendor厂商号和device设备号;显示厂商等信息和名称。

 

  lspci -D:显示设备的厂商号、设备号、Class号。

 

版权声明


相关文章:

  • 服务器硬件配置清单2025-01-29 21:01:01
  • js的点击事件怎么做2025-01-29 21:01:01
  • javajar包是什么2025-01-29 21:01:01
  • idea添加依赖的插件2025-01-29 21:01:01
  • html表单模板2025-01-29 21:01:01
  • 计算机发展历程简介2025-01-29 21:01:01
  • ddos攻击总结2025-01-29 21:01:01
  • 深度优先遍历经典例题2025-01-29 21:01:01
  • 迭代器怎么定义2025-01-29 21:01:01
  • sql渗透原理2025-01-29 21:01:01